Infineon CY7C1041GN Series SRAM, 4096kB Memory Size, 16bit Data Organisation - CY7C1041GN30-10ZSXIT


This SRAM provides volatile memory storage for digital systems requiring fast access and straightforward timing. It operates across a reduced-voltage range to support low-power designs and is supplied in a compact surface-mount package suitable for high-density board layouts. The device is intended for applications that need a 16-bit data path and a substantial word count in an asynchronous memory architecture.

Features and Benefits:


• 10ns access time enables rapid data retrieval for high-speed tasks
• 4096KB total capacity supports large temporary data buffers
• 16-bit organisation provides wide parallel data transfers
• 2.2-3.6V supply range allows low-voltage system compatibility
• 45mA typical supply current reduces overall power draw
• -40°C to 85°C rating ensures operation across industrial conditions

Applications


• Suitable for microprocessor cache expansion in embedded systems
• Ideal for buffering in data-acquisition modules and controllers
• Used with high-throughput interfaces requiring 16-bit words
• Can be used for temporary storage in telecommunications equipment
• Appropriate for industrial control systems operating in harsh climates
